Output 951ed9565d8b87b070cc030bb7157c2a9e7b24321f30f7d0c57d2424db0da9c6:21

value
2543339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9324a01ee05144e0a3193afdd04045eef964a7ec OP_EQUAL
address
3F738XQwCLktrZyy47o9E3TaF5awiRfdaC
transaction
951ed9565d8b87b070cc030bb7157c2a9e7b24321f30f7d0c57d2424db0da9c6
spent
true